as posted by the channelOvershadowed by the prominence of her husband and sons, Rose Kennedy was in fact a strong-willed woman. She defied her father—Boston mayor John Fitzgerald—to marry Kennedy, stage-managed media events with her family, and campaigned for her sons. Perry, a senior fellow in the University of Virginia's Presidential Oral History Program and a biographer of Jacqueline Kennedy, draws on her subject's previously unavailable diaries and letters to give an intimate, multi-faceted picture of the matriarch's life.
